Random Words:
1.
self explanatory, vagina
ya poon poon, better known as poonanie
See poon, ya, poonanie, vagina, pussy..
1.
Taken from the internet slang for 'laughed my ass off'. A more colorful way of saying something was funny.
I elemaaaoooed al..